I will be having a surgery next week on my head, and my hair will be shaved on the top front. I need a hair style that I can deal with and not be embarresed to go out. My hair is long and medium brown now. Should I cut it short before the surgery?

Depends on the exact location of the incision. I had brain surgery in 1992; they shaved a fifth of my head. I had chemo for breast cancer in '04, and lost all my hair - I am the queen of hair replacement!
If the scar is behind your hairline, you can camoflauge the bald spot with your bangs and a creative part in your remaining hair.
You can always go to your hairdresser later to cut it off - and she/he will be able to help you disguise the damage most effectively.
